Tempted (2): Luke 4: 3 - The devil said to Him, "If you are the Son of God, tell this stone to become bread." Jesus answered, "It is written that 'Man does not live on bread alone.' "


Yesterday I said let's put the food away for a minute and today I am saying let's talk about this. Let's first look at the fact that Satan said to Jesus "Turn the stone to bread". Could Jesus have done that? Of course, remember He made everything. And to remind you about food, Dolores and I have a backyard garden and it still amazes me how you plant the little seed in the dirt, and my garden has shale in it, and how this seed grows into good things to eat, and if you don't believe how good the things are, ask the groundhog that lives next to my garden. Now let me go to the next statement, that statement of Jesus. Jesus answered, "It is written that 'Man does not live on bread alone.' " And now the temptation begins. Who among us is not tempted by food, and tempted so much that it becomes a sin? Oh, and how I have been a sinner on eating over the years. Yes, we put junk in our bodies that is really bad for us, and our body is the temple of God. I know I have one dear, dear friend on this line will send me and email about my diet Pepsi. Honest Neil, I am cutting back some ... trying to learn to drink more water. But who among us has not been tempted by the food, and at sometime or other found that our clothes shrink while hanging in the closet? I got so out of control that I had the gastric bypass. And it worked, but the temptation is still there. Who among us has not gone to one of these brunch buffets to find a spread like this ... eggs made to order, home fries, bacon, ham, grits, pancakes, French toast, waffles, and fruits of all type ... oh, and it is a brunch, so we have mashed potatoes, little red potatoes, and Prime Rib and burgers, ham, turkey, chicken, pork chops ... Stop it ... time out, I am going for something to eat ...

Even when our good Lord gives us all this food, it is set up in a way that we become tempted, and folks, I am not going to blame this on Satan, I am going to put the blame where it belongs, right on us. I think that WE GIVE SATAN TOO MUCH CREDIT, when the problem is ours as we just know better. Is this not true in most things? Satan tempted Jesus, and Jesus did not give in. However, what would we have done? Do you see where I am coming from today? We all have temptations around us, some of us it might be food, some it might be drinking, some smoking, but we really know how to deal with them. We have report after report that tells us about being overweight, or what smoking does to us and the chances of cancer coming from it. I watched my brother die because he would not stop smoking and the same thing with Dolores' brother. I know people, and I was one of them, that would overeat time and time again. Who in this world other than me could put down four, yes four Whoppers and still be hungry, and to save those calories, I would wash it all down with, yes, my beloved Diet Pepsi. Today, and again I gave into the surgery, I go and get one Whopper Junior, no cheese. So how many confessions on sinful overeating do we have today? I am sure we have all said at one time or another when looking at a big piece of double chocolate cake, "this is sinful". Maybe we should not blame this on Satan, maybe since we do not want to put it on our own shoulders we should just blame Jesus. After all, He gave us all these things to eat saying He would take care of our needs. I am not blaming anything on Jesus except for all the good things He gave us like, well, like His life. Yes, Jesus did supply all of our needs and we need to control it. Maybe we should put this together, it takes a personal commitment to get into Heaven. We must follow Jesus and live for Him. When it comes to the temptations of life, not just the food, but in life, we need to make a personal commitment and again lean on Jesus, but we NEED TO STOP BLAMING OTHERS. It is time to stop giving Satan glory by falling, and time to take on personal responsibility and to make Godly choices in life. Get on the Jesus team, it is the best. AMEN.
